, JCube Residence is Set to Redevelop JCube
The closure of JCube marks the end of an era and make way for the redevelopment of the site for JCube Residence, a 40-storey residential and commercial development in Singapore’s Jurong East region. Connected to Jurong East MRT interchange, Westgate and IMM Building via J-Walk, a covered elevated pedestrian network in the Jurong Lake District (JLD), JCube Residence is expected to launch for sale in the second half of 2023 with details yet to be disclosed.
JCube first opened its doors in 2010, providing leisure and edutainment to the Jurong East region. After a decade of operation, the move to redevelop the site for JCube Residence comes after CapitaLand Development (CLD), the development arm of CapitaLand Group, obtained provisional permission from Singapore’s Urban Redevelopment Authority to redevelop the JCube site.
